Our Heras fencing couplers are manufactured from industry best steel, offering durability and longevity, regardless of weather and site condition. We recommended double clipping Heras fencing panels by using two couplers for additional strength and security. For optimum stability, consider placing couplers both at the top and bottom of each panel.
A Coupler consists of two metal pieces which will fit around the outer frame bars of two temporary fencing panels. They are then provided with a secure connection through the tightening of a bolt through the centre of the Coupler.
